Phil Brown

Title History

  • VCW heavyweight title defeating CW Anderson (May 21, 2011);
  • VCW tag team titles w CW Anderson winning a 3-way tag team match (February 1, 2014);
  • VCW United States Liberty title defeating Romonus (September 9, 2017);
  • VCW tag team titles w JJ Blake defeating ?? (Date need info);

Career Highlights

  • March 22, 1986 – NWA World Championship Wrestling: The Midnight Express (Bobby Eaton and Dennis Condrey) defeated Phil Brown and Ray Traylor to retain the NWA World tag team titles.
  • June 16, 2001 – Jakked: Inferno Kid defeated Phil Brown in a dark match.
  • June 28, 2001 – SCW: 2 Damn Badd and Sean Alexander defeated Brad Hunter and Dewey Cheatum.
  • October 25, 2001 – SCW: 2 Damn Badd, Natrone Steele and Sean Alexander defeated Brad Hunter, Malaki and William Wealth.
  • February 8, 2003 – WWE Velocity: Bill DeMott defeated Phil Brown.
  • April 20, 2003 – WWE Sunday Night Heat: Christian York and Joey Matthews defeated Pat Cusick and Phil Brown in a dark match.
  • May 24, 2003 – WWE Velocity: Rikishi defeated Phil Brown.
  • August 30, 2003 – NWA East: Team NWA East (Daron Smythe, X-Rated (Chris Taylor & Lance Dayton), Bigg and Jason Cage) defeated Team NWA VA (Brandon Day, Chris Escobar, Phil Brown, Prince Malik and Ryan Spade) in a tag team elimination match.
  • August 21, 2004 – NWA Wildside TV Taping: Brandon P and Brett Anthony defeated The Untouchables (Dirty Money and Phil Brown).
  • September 5, 2005 – WXW: The Goodfellas (Shorty Smalls and Tortelli) defeated Dirty Money and Phil Brown.
  • January 28, 2006 – WXW: Greg Matthews vs. Phil Brown ended in a no contest.
  • February 17, 2006 – WWE Heat: Snitsky and Tyson Tomko defeated Chris Hamrick and Phil Brown.
  • May 7, 2006 – WXW Rage TV Taping: Team X-Treme (Billy Dream, Nuisance and Sugaa) defeated The Prime Time Players (Phil Brown & Teddy Fine) and Justice Smith.
  • May 13, 2006 – TNT: Coach Mike Moon and Phil Brown defeated Kamala and The Blue Hair Jobber.
  • May 20, 2006 – TNT: Chris Dodson and Phil Brown defeated Kamala and The Blue Hair Jobber.
  • August 5, 2006 – WXW Rage TV Taping: Platinum Icons (Dirty Money and Phil Brown) defeated The Primetime Playaz (Mike Brown and Teddy Fine) by disqualification. Brown & Fine retains the tag titles.
  • August 6, 2006 – WXW Rage TV Taping: The Platinum Icons (Dirty Money and Phil Brown) defeated TDSLG (Supreme Lee Great and The Dynamic Sensation).
  • August 18, 2006 – WWE Heat: Snitsky defeated Phil Brown in a dark match.
  • October 14, 2006 – TNT: Phil Brown defeated JD Michaels.
  • April 21, 2007 – UWF: Team 3D (Brother Devon and Brother Ray) defeated The Old School Empire (Damien Wayne and Preston Quinn), Phil Brown and Prince Malik & Scotty Blaze and Scotty Rocker in a 4-way tag team match to retain the NWA World tag team titles.
  • May 9, 2007 – ICW: Phil Brown and Steve Perez defeated Michael Hall and Steve Hall.
  • May 18, 2007 – WWE Heat: The Highlanders (Robbie McAllister and Rory McAllister) defeated Phil Brown and Wayne Kostyal.
  • July 6, 2007 – ICW: James Hall and Michael Hall defeated Phil Brown and Prince Malik.
  • September 21, 2007 – UWF: AJ Styles defeated Angus McCloud and Charlie Dreamer and Damien Wayne and Joey Silvia and Phil Brown and Preston Quinn and Prince Malik in a battle royal.
  • November 30, 2007 – UWF: Phil Brown and Prince Malik defeated Caleb Konley and Charlie Dreamer & Team Macktion (Kirby Mack and TJ Mack) in a 3-way tag team match.
  • October 4, 2008 – NWA Fusion: Mike Booth defeated Phil Brown to retain the NWA Continental heavyweight title.
  • February 21, 2009 – NWA Fusion: Phil Brown defeated Sean Denny.
  • March 28, 2009 – NWA Fusion: Mitch-A-Palooza defeated Phil Brown.
  • January 9, 2010 – NWA War Zone: Phil Brown defeated Shorty Smalls.
  • June 19, 2010 – NWA Fusion: Mike Booth defeated Phil Brown.
  • August 8, 2010 – LTW: Phil Brown defeated Brandon Day and Christian York in a 3-way match.
  • October 3, 2010 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Bolo Yung.
  • November 20, 2010 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Caleb Konley.
  • December 4, 2010 – VCW: Steve Corino defeated Phil Brown in the 1st round.
  • February 26, 2011 – VCW: CW Anderson defeated Phil Brown to retain the heavyweight title..
  • March 26, 2011 – VCW: CW Anderson defeated Phil Brown by disqualification to retain the heavyweight title.
  • May 21, 2011 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Big MC 123. Phil Brown defeated CW Anderson to win the heavyweight title.
  • June 4, 2011 – VCW: VCW heavyweight champion Phil Brown defeated Victor Griff in a non-title match.
  • July 30, 2011 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Luke Gallows to retain the heavyweight title.
  • September 17, 2011 – NWA Fusion TV Taping: Phil Brown defeated Shane Strickland.
  • September 24, 2011 – VCW: CW Anderson and John Kermon defeated Damien Wayne and Phil Brown.
  • December 3, 2011 – VCW: John Kermon defeated Phil Brown, CW Anderson and Damien Wayne in a 4-way match to win the heavyweight title.
  • October 6, 2012 – VCW: Sam Bass defeated Phil Brown in a Texas Bullrope match.
  • December 15, 2012 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Sam Bass.
  • January 12, 2013 – VCW: John Kermon defeated Phil Brown.
  • January 15, 2013 – OMEGA: Phil Brown defeated Preston Quinn.
  • March 23, 2013 – VCW: The Firm (Bobby Shields, Mr. Class and Shorty Smalls) defeated Brandon Scott, Dirty Money and Phil Brown.
  • July 27, 2013 – VCW: CW Anderson and Phil Brown defeated Brandon Scott and Tommy Dreamer.
  • October 5, 2013 – VCW: Brandon Scott defeated Phil Brown.
  • December 8, 2013 – Fusion Wrestling: Phil Brown defeated Derrick Von Doom.
  • December 14, 2013 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Hy Jinx.
  • February 2, 2014 – VCW: The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) defeated The Geordie Bulldogs (Markie D and Sean Denny) & Mr. Class and Shorty Smalls in a 3-way tag team match to win the vacant tag titles.
  • February 9, 2014 – Fusion Wrestling: Phil Brown defeated Krotch.
  • February 22, 2014 – OMEGA: Phil Brown defeated Jake Manning.
  • July 26, 2014 – VCW: CW Anderson and Phil Brown defeated Adam Page and Steve Corino to retain the tag titles.
  • August 16, 2014 – NWA Smoky Mountain: Air America (Gavin Daring and Skylar Kruze) defeated Black Hollywood (Blake Broadway and Phil Brown).
  • September 6, 2014 – VCW: The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) defeated Damien Wayne and Rex Sterling to retain the tag titles.
  • October 4, 2014 – VCW: The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) vs. The Faces Of Pain (Asaafi and The Barbarian) ended in a no contest. CW Anderson & Phil Brown retains the tag titles.
  • December 6, 2014 – VCW: The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) defeated The Bravado Brothers (Harlem Bravado and Lancelot Bravado) to retain the tag titles. The Geordie Bulldogs (Markie D and Sean Denny) defeated The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) to win the tag titles.
  • January 10, 2015 – Fusion Wrestling: Phil Brown defeated Logan Easton LaRoux.
  • March 7, 2015 – VCW: The Geordie Bulldogs (Markie D and Sean Denny) defeated The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) to retain the tag titles.
  • July 25, 2015 – VCW: The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son and Phil Brown) defeated Logan Easton LaRoux and The Reason.
  • October 3, 2015 – VCW: The Platinum Enforcers (CW Anderson & Phil Brown) and Damien Wayne defeated The Geordie Bulldogs (Mark Denny & Sean Denny) and Asaafi.
  • February 6, 2016 – VCW: Asaafi defeated Phil Brown.
  • March 19, 2016 – Fusion Wrestling: Victor Griff defeated Phil Brown to retain the heavyweight title.
  • April 24, 2016 – BTW: Billy Gunn defeated Phil Brown.
  • May 15, 2016 – AML/GFW: Phil Brown won a dark battle royal.
  • July 23, 2016 – VCW: Phil Brown won a battle royal.
  • September 10, 2016 – VCW: The Hell Cats (Jimmy Starz and Sexy Steve) defeated Mark Denny and Phil Brown to retain the tag titles.
  • October 23, 2016 – DCW: Phil Brown defeated CW Anderson by disqualification.
  • July 29, 2017 – VCW: JJ Blake and Phil Brown defeated The Hell Cats (Jimmy Starz and Sexy Steve) to retain the tag titles.
  • September 9, 2017 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Romonus to win the United States Liberty title.
  • October 7, 2017 – VCW: Phil Brown defeated Chris Silvio to retain the United States Liberty title. The Hell Cats (Jimmy Starz and Sexy Steve) defeated JJ Blake and Phil Brown to win the tag titles.
  • October 28, 2017 – AML: The Heatseekers (Elliot Russell and Sigmon) defeated Phil Brown and Xsiris to retain the tag titles.
  • December 2, 2017 – VCW: Brysin Scott defeated Phil Brown in the 1st round.
